Removing unused members from PICK_MODE_CONTEXT struct.

Change-Id: Ieb3bc037a2ae7791323a0f9cec04381ba9b0c795
This commit is contained in:
Dmitry Kovalev 2014-05-19 10:41:58 -07:00
Родитель 28012a75ae
Коммит f80bd43bf8
2 изменённых файлов: 0 добавлений и 10 удалений

Просмотреть файл

@ -33,13 +33,7 @@ typedef struct {
int is_coded;
int num_4x4_blk;
int skip;
int_mv best_ref_mv[2];
int_mv ref_mvs[MAX_REF_FRAMES][MAX_MV_REF_CANDIDATES];
int rate;
int distortion;
int best_mode_index;
int rddiv;
int rdmult;
int hybrid_pred_diff;
int comp_pred_diff;
int single_pred_diff;

Просмотреть файл

@ -2222,10 +2222,6 @@ static void store_coding_context(MACROBLOCK *x, PICK_MODE_CONTEXT *ctx,
ctx->skip = x->skip;
ctx->best_mode_index = mode_index;
ctx->mic = *xd->mi[0];
ctx->best_ref_mv[0].as_int = ref_mv->as_int;
ctx->best_ref_mv[1].as_int = second_ref_mv->as_int;
ctx->single_pred_diff = (int)comp_pred_diff[SINGLE_REFERENCE];
ctx->comp_pred_diff = (int)comp_pred_diff[COMPOUND_REFERENCE];
ctx->hybrid_pred_diff = (int)comp_pred_diff[REFERENCE_MODE_SELECT];